Supercomp is like having a node-based compositor right inside of After Effects (but without you having to mess with the nodes)! This isn't so much a tutorial as it is a guided tour. Hashi takes you through the basics of how to use Supercomp for fast and beautiful visual effects compositing.

Learn how to integrate CGI elements into your shots quickly and realistically and apply these techniques to your own composites!
